Subject | Re: [firebird-support] Why I cannot add a primary key? |
---|---|
Author | Thomas Steinmaurer |
Post date | 2011-07-22T07:28:26Z |
> Yes, I am the only connected, I had did that in my own computer, nobody morePerhaps a matter of transaction isolation level. If you ran your thing
> is connected.
>
> I think the problem was:
> - I had deleted some rows before I had added the new column and therefore
> before the new primary key.
>
> Maybe in some dark corner the deleted rows (which doesn't had the IDENTI
> column when deleted) still exists.
in two transactions. The one transaction doing the deletes and possibly
using a snapshot isolation transaction for the DDL stuff. I don't know.
--
With regards,
Thomas Steinmaurer
Upscene Productions
http://www.upscene.com
http://blog.upscene.com/thomas/
Download LogManager Series, FB TraceManager today!
Continuous Database Monitoring Solutions supporting
Firebird, InterBase, Advantage Database, MS SQL Server
and NexusDB!